perfume详细解释
per.fume
n.(名词)A substance that emits and diffuses a fragrant odor, especially a volatile liquid distilled from flowers or prepared synthetically.香水:一种可以散发香味的物质,尤指从花瓣中提取的液体或合成物质A pleasing, agreeable scent or odor.See Synonyms at fragrance 香气:一种怡人的香味或气味参见 fragrancev.tr.(及物动词)per.fumed,per.fum.ing,per.fumes[p…r-fyôm.] To impregnate with fragrance; impart a pleasant odor to.熏香:浸透香气;掺入怡人的气味
来源:French parfum 法语 parfum from Old Italian parfumo 源自 古意大利语 parfumo from parfumare [to fill with smoke] 源自 parfumare [充满烟] par- [intensive pref.] from Latin per- [per-] par- [限定前缀] 源自 拉丁语 per- [前缀,表示.遍及.] fumare [to smoke] from Latin fôm3re from fômus [smoke] fumare [吸烟] 源自 拉丁语 fôm3re 源自 fômus [烟雾]
